PATIO sKILLIAN ROOFS solarspan these are low pitch 2deg-min. and low wind force facia fixed examples.

The following Gallery displays skillion insulated roof projects usually attached to a house Facia or similar. Suitable for most Low wind exposed home sites. With short feature notes to each.

The object is to help you decide on your own individual design.

This was a very popular winged gable design circa 2004. Yes, it was built with Solarspan.

Insulated panelled gable with counter battens added to keep the traditional colonial blend.

Longer spans, Skylights and timber deck asked for. steel post and beams used for span strength. Yes, timber over conc!

Owner called for a continuous veranda round three sides. Angles aplenty with lighting set up as we went.

this scillian car port was the beginning of the end of sticky post carports out front. Councils were requiring Aesthetics to be incorporated.

A very popular size. 8 x 4 off the facia. it fit very well to max span for $ using, post, beam roof panel spans. Circa 2007. conc was often included. most buyers were property rental investors.

Internal light to kitchens and dinning often became an issue. These skylights are an excellent solution. We can install them post roof going on. Light lose can be assessed BEFORE we put ANY in.

Council says "you cannot have a patio roof less than 1500 to boundary. So we called it a carport and that was OK!!!?? yea right. Just keep 500 of boundary. Alloy screens OK as well. must have gaps. All good.? Same thing different rules.

Full on outdoor living space started to be the go. Project is out fRONT of property. Screen ins are compressed fibro bottom infill with alloy top battens. It worked a treat. Young family had a great Xmas out here.

Clean as a whistle this one. Of note here is the 4m between the posts and the house. This allows a table setting with chairs out and room to move past on both sides. That makes a big difference at party time. try to achieve 4m X 6m for table settings

This is a reroof for a retired couple. What they had was old school pergola and tin. Too hot for them and were contemplating selling up. We fixed it for less than the RE commission. Have done a lot of these. Home sweet home!

Screening in and keeping the breezeway. These alloy slats have a very good span and keep straight as opposed to timber. A great complement to the outdoor areas. These are available at custom colours with fine line fitting channels. They come WITH a patio roof project.

Another aged pergola solution. This one I kept the posts and beams in place. the owners kept their home in maticulas condition and loved the project we achieved for them. as the old pergola was getting annoying.

14m x 5m+ this is where the roof panels really come into their own. height is the only limiting factor as head clearance and roof pitch are at critical limits. All worked out well.
